Requirements Job Overview The Program Assistant will support the International Criminal Justice Initiative (ICJI) and Atrocity Crimes Advisory Group for Ukraine (ACA) Secretariat team with reporting, expert and information management, monitoring and evaluation (M&E), program management, and other administrative tasks. The Program Assistant will be responsible for monitoring information for project coordination and reporting and will directly support the ICJI Program Coordinator/Secretariat Administrator in carrying out the various responsibilities of the ACA Secretariat. Duties include but are not limited to: Reporting support Expert and information management M&E support Program management support Work Interactions The Program Assistant will report directly to the Program Coordinator/Secretariat Administrator and Senior Legal Fellow/Secretariat Coordinator in their daily role. The work of the Program Assistant will directly support and regularly interact with the work of other internal ICJI staff and external ACA stakeholders.
